Cellino is banned until mid-April as that's when the current conviction for 
evading VAT on his yacht is considered spent in English law.


Later this year, he is up in court again in Italy in two separate cases 
relating to evading VAT on a different yacht, and a Land Rover.
The details of those cases appear identical to the case he has already been 
convicted of, so we can assume he will be found guilty again.
If he is, the League will haul him in front of their panel again and he will 
be banned again, but this time it will be for 12 months because the 
conviction is not spent until a year after it is imposed.


Separate to all that he is also under investigation relating to suspected 
fraud to do with the redevelopment of the Cagliari stadium.
He's already been arrested and put in prison over that some time ago but was 
released on bail. That investigation still has some way to go.


There also is another investigation into possible tax evasion relating to 
transfer of players at Cagliari.


And of course he has already been convicted of  fraud against the EU, but 
Leeds cannot be punished for that as that conviction is spent.


Cellino's either really unlucky or really stupid. I incline towards the 
latter.

SunSport understands the runaway Championship leaders are likely to face a big 
points deduction - possibly up to 15 - if they are found guilty of breaking 
strict third-party ownership rules over the signing of Alejandro Faurlin. 

The evidence against the West London club is said to be damning and they could 
now end up in the play-offs. 

The only winners would be Cardiff and Norwich who could then go up 
automatically. 

The hearing into the signing of the Argentine midfielder two years ago begins 
next Tuesday and a verdict will be delivered three days later. 

A four-man panel will comprise an independent QC, two from the FA's 
disciplinary panel and a football expert who will be either a former player or 
boss. 

In theory, they should begin with a blank sheet of paper but many at the FA are 
openly discussing the case and reckon QPR - five points clear at the top of the 
table - are in big trouble. Those who have seen the evidence say Rangers are 
defending the indefensible. 

An FA source said: "There's no question QPR have broken the rules. They know it 
as well. The only debate is what to do about it. 

"If they aren't found guilty you might as well scrap the rules about 
third-party owners." 

Some within the corridors of power believe QPR should be hit hard because they 
were well aware they were acting outside the regulations. 

When West Ham were punished over the Carlos Tevez affair they were actually 
found guilty of failure to disclose information - not of breaking third-party 
ownership rules because such legislation did not exist. 

Since then the FA have made third-party ownership illegal so the argument is 
QPR were worse offenders because they were well aware they were committing an 
offence. 

If Neil Warnock's side are found guilty they will have seven days to appeal. 

However, if QPR take legal action or other clubs decide to seek legal avenues 
because of points they lost when Faurlin played against them, the whole issue 
could drag on throughout the summer. 

The nightmare scenario could even be that the Championship promotion play-offs 
do not take place at all until the issue is resolved.

The Football Association have charged npower Championship leaders QPR with 
seven breaches of regulations relating to third-party ownership and agents.

The charges relate to Argentinian midfielder Alejandro Faurlin, who signed for 
Rangers for a club-record fee believed to be in the region of £3.5million in 
2009.

The club have been charged with agreeing a deal with a third party for the 
player's economic rights and allegedly failing to notify the FA of the 
arrangement before registering Faurlin.


Rangers are also alleged to have used or sought to pay an unauthorised agent in 
relation to Faurlin's registration in July 2009.

Furthermore, club official Gianni Paladini has been charged, along with 
Rangers, over documents alleged to be false which were sent to the FA when the 
24-year-old extended his contract at Loftus Road in October last year. 

In a statement on their official website, the club acknowledged the charges 
received by themselves and Paladini but denied any wrongdoing.

"Having co-operated fully with the FA's investigation, QPR and Mr Paladini 
shall be denying all of the charges and requesting a formal FA hearing to 
determine them," the statement read.

"QPR and Mr Paladini are confident that there has been no deliberate wrongdoing 
involved." 

Should the club be found guilty, the FA's Regulatory Commission will be tasked 
with deciding upon a necessary punishment.

The issue of third-party ownership first came to light when Carlos Tevez wanted 
to sign for Manchester United in 2007.
